    I have a M1924 Yugo Mauser, and bought this book at a gunshow a few years ago. For the M24/47, it says that 10,935 new rifles were made in 1947. It also says that an additional 50,000 rifles were converted in 1949 to M24/47 configuration. It lists tables as to what stampings you should see and where.

    The model was officially adopted in 1925, despite production beginning in 1924, as the Moschetto Modello 91/24. The process was conducted only at Terni and carried on until 1929. The thrifty scheme was a success. The 91/24 short rifles were inexpensive and easy to produce; they were handy and light, highly mobile.
